What is on a certificate

It depends on the laboratory, and we do not flatten the difference. Every certificate we publish carries purity by HPLC against the laboratory’s own stated specification, an identity confirmation, the lot number and the date of analysis. Beyond that they differ, and the certificate on each product page says which tests were run and which were not — including, in plain words, where a test was not performed.

Identity is confirmed by different methods by different laboratories: by HPLC retention time against a reference standard, or by FTIR. The method used for your lot is named on its certificate rather than claimed here.

Our ≥99% release floor is ours. It is the purity at which we will release a batch, and it is stricter than the specification either laboratory sets. It is never presented as a laboratory’s finding.

Independent, not in-house

Analysis will be performed by a third-party laboratory and reported on its own letterhead. We will not grade our own work.

Matched to your batch

A released certificate reports the laboratory’s analysis of a sample drawn from one physical batch — not a generic sample. The lot code on it is the laboratory’s sample reference for that batch, and it is labelled as such wherever it appears. Our vials are not individually lot-numbered, so a certificate covers a batch rather than one specific vial; the certificate for your material is published on its product page.
